London: Analysing the composition and structure kidney filters which control what passes into our urine and what the body holds on to could soon lead to a test that may tell if someone is susceptible to kidney disease even before known symptoms appear, says a new study.

"What we are hoping is that this research will help develop a test that picks up kidney disease or even just a susceptibility to kidney disease before any damage has been done," said Rachel Lennon from The University of Manchester in Britain.
